# #6d5da2

A color — cool, muted.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#6d5da2`
- RGB: rgb(109, 93, 162)
- HSL: hsl(254, 27%, 50%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.524 0.107 293)
- Relative luminance: 0.1369
- Nearest named color: Passion Flower (#6f5698, Δ 2.167) — https://brandsweets.com/colors/passion-flower
- Moods: cool, muted

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 5.62: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#5e508b (7.01:1)
- On black (#000000): 3.74: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#7c6dab (4.63:1); AA: background → #e6e6e6 (4.5:1); AAA: text → #9c91c0 (7.22:1)
